I did the race last year.

To give you an idea of total costs. When all was said and done and added up the race cost us $7,500. This included 100% free labor for the cage and all fixes and safety equipment. The big ticket items are the cage ~$2,500 and safety equipment ~$2,000. Other than that there are the race entry fees, transport to the race track, ie.e trailer, and all of the other various odds and ends.

It is a great time for sure, but nowhere near as cheap as you would expect.

Also, get a vehicle with ample space and good cornering. You can't make up the speed on the straights, but you sure can in the corners. Also, great brakes and brake systems are an absolute key, along with tires.
